Your Role Will Be:
- On-site installation, service and refurbishment of all mechanical and electrical components associated within our clients core business of penstocks, valves and actuators, as well as other products and services as required by the company.
Day to Day it will Be:
- Ensure works are delivered safely.
- Install, service, repair and commission equipment as required and as specified in the accepted Method Statement.
- Supply details, measurements, and full descriptions of any components that require replacement.
- Daily travel to various sites across the defined region and occasional overnight stays, in line with the needs of the company, its workload and customers.
- Working in an outdoor environment in different weather conditions.
YOUR LEADERSHIP RESPONSIBILITIES WILL BE:
- Manage and maintain the highest possible standards of Health and Safety, in accordance with current legislation and procedures/policies laid down by the Company.
- Contribute to production of RAMS and other H&S documentation as the company and its clients require, utilising the experience of engineering and H&S staff across the company.
- Manage own workload to ensure agreed deadlines are achieved.
- Guide and support more junior team members as required.
- Handing customers in a professional manner.
- Ensuring all company procedures are followed at all times.
Please Note: Although you are mainly on the different sites you will manage, one day every other week will be spent in Head Office in Maidstone.
